Hello, not sure if this is the right place but I am wanting to fit a pair of power folding mirrors, it is for. Peugeot 206. I have found the two wires that control the power fold motor but I am not sure where to continue. I would like the mirrors to fold out when the ignition is on and fold in when ignition is off.

Here you go, you'll need a pair of DEI (Viper) 528t timers available from Car Audio and Security, this diagram will give you fold with ignition off and unfold with ignition on.
I've used the 528t colours. 1FD_ign_mirror_fold.bmp
